Q&A: Chad Butler from Switchfoot on surfing, being in an indie band...
When your band is named Switchfoot, you better know your rails from your tails. In surf-speak, the term switchfoot means someone who can surf ambidextrously - with either foot forward.

Switchfoot - Play All Biography Originally called Chin Up, the alternative pop/rock outfit Switchfoot was formed in 1996 in San Diego, CA.

Fiction Family On Mountain Stage
"Look for Me Baby" "St. James Infirmary" NPR.org , April 15, 2009 - Although a collaboration featuring Sean Watkins of the contemporary acoustic band Nickel Creek and Jon Foreman of the alt-rock group Switchfoot may not seem intuitive, the two joined forces to form Fiction Family after being told repeatedly by friends to write songs together.

5th Annual Switchfoot Bro-Am Returns To Moonlight Beach June 27
Multi-platinum rock act Switchfoot presents 5th annual charity surf contest and concert utilizing enviro-friendly sound and staging to benefit StandUp For Kids.
